Test plan: EXIF scrubbing pipeline (Pixwick). Scope: verify GPS, serial, and timestamp tags stripped on upload for JPEG, HEIC, TIFF. Cases: nested maker notes, malformed headers, zero-byte files, 200MB images. Expect scrub before thumbnail gen, not after. Regression: rotated images must keep orientation tag only. Perf budget: 150ms p95 per image. Staging env is Duskmere; batch runner needs auth against the scrub service. Use the bearer token below for all test calls.

portal login ticket: eyJhbGciOiJIUzI1NiIsInR5cCI6IkpXVCJ9.eyJzdWIiOiI1UzNVIIn0.fZxK7GgI

Status: Tier restructure approved. Three tiers: Core, Plus, Select. Margins fixed per tier; no ad-hoc discounting.

Onboarding: Quorvan certification required before first order. Deal registration mandatory; conflicts resolved by region lead.

Targets: Select partners carry quarterly minimums. Two consecutive misses triggers tier review.

Comms: Do not share tier economics outside this group. Partner kit updates ship next sprint.

Context on where this programme is headed is noted below.

board note of yahig-yahif: Silmirox Works plans to raise the Aldius list price by 18.5 percent in January. The steering committee signed off on a budget of $141.9 million for Project Tamix. The renewal with Eliysek Logistics closes at $114.1 million a year, 18.9 percent below the last contract. Project Gordor slips by a full year because of the supplier delay.

Subject: Parcel webhook cut-over complete

Team,

The cut-over of the TrakWren parcel-tracking webhook to the new dispatcher finished last night without dropped events. We replayed the 14-minute overlap window and confirmed duplicates were deduplicated correctly by the idempotency layer. Old endpoints will stay in read-only mode for two weeks, then be retired. Please do not modify the consumer group until then. For reference, the live configuration as of cut-over is as follows.

deployment values, kawip-kafog:
belath:
  pin: 3709
  tenant: ulaox
  seal: seal_25075386
  metrics_host: metrics.belath.halixhq.test
  standby_team: gormir
  escalation: wenys-fenwyn
  nonce: 26e5f7